Cheat Sheet

  1. Hand Hygiene & Infection Control -

    Follow the WHO's "5 Moments for Hand Hygiene" by cleaning hands before patient contact, before aseptic procedures, after body fluid exposure, after patient contact, and after touching surroundings. Use the mnemonic "BAPAB" (Before, After, Procedural, After Body fluids) to nail each step. Proper technique can cut healthcare-associated infections by nearly half (CDC, 2021).

  2. Nursing Process & Clinical Judgment -

    Apply the ADPIE framework - Assessment, Diagnosis, Planning, Implementation, Evaluation - to deliver structured, patient-centered care. Remember "All Dogs Play In Evening" to sequence each core step. This systematic approach aligns with ANA standards and strengthens critical thinking.

  3. Vital Signs & Pain Assessment -

    Memorize the temperature conversion formula: °F = (°C × 9/5) + 32, and practice PQRST (Provokes, Quality, Region, Severity, Time) for thorough pain evaluation. Consistently chart vitals and pain levels to detect early deterioration. Precise measurements support timely interventions and improved patient outcomes.

  4. Medication Administration & Dosage Calculations -

    Use the "D/H × V" formula - Dose ordered ❄ Dose on hand × Volume on hand - to calculate accurate drug dosages. For example, if 500 mg is needed and tablets are 250 mg each, (500/250) × 1 tablet = 2 tablets. Double-check calculations and follow the "Six Rights" (right patient, drug, dose, time, route, and documentation).

  5. Patient Safety & Fall Prevention -

    Implement the Morse Fall Scale to assess risk, scoring factors like history of falls and gait. A score ≥45 indicates high risk, triggering interventions such as bed alarms and hourly rounding. Consistent safety checks and environment modifications reduce fall incidents by up to 30% (JBI Evidence Summary).
